ITALY Readers's Tips - Airfares are typically lower for travel in September and then they usually are lower for travel beginning Nov., except over the Christmas holidays. For a trip in November, I would look for good fares now.I just used http://www.yak.m for a sample trip in November, departing Tues.ov. and returning Wed.ov.2.I found a fare of 629, including all taxes, from Boston to Florence. If your dates are not flexible, I would try to book right away.Also, if I were flying, I would be very pleased with a fare of 629 that includes all taxes for that route at that time. Only a few years ago, the taxes on transatlantic flights usually were 120 or less.Now, they usually exceed 200, on top of the base fare. You don't say where from, or where to that can make a huge difference. For example, if you have easy access to NYC, try www.roflyusa.m and see if their sometimes very advantageous flights happen on the days you want to travel they fly directly into airports where other airlines require a twohopper or threehopper. Use the Buzz feature on kayak, and www.recompare.m. Then depending where your destination actually is you can try the way of budget airlines, with www.yscanner.t and www.ichbudget.m, where you juggle the cheapest transatlantic flights you can find (to pretty much anywhere in Europe with the available budget flights to Italy from those arrival airports.actor in the cost of transfers etc.nd see if you come out ahead. Example: You want to go to Florence.ou find 900 to Rome (plus train to Florence and back vs 600 to Frankfurt, add two budget flights at 50ea FrankfurtPisa/PisaFrankfurt, plus some transfer cost, and see by how much you are still ahead.t happens. I've found that winter fare sales to Europe generally begin in September, but fares have been strange this year.Fares to Italy in November that are selling now are too high in my opinion.I'm going then, and I plan to wait until September to buy.I don't want anything much over 400 (including tax from New York, and I'm sure I'll get it one way or another. If you're fussy about what flight you get, or if you refuse to change planes, then you should buy now while availability is there.If you're willing to compromise convenience to get a lower fare, wait a bit.It's rare that all flights to any particular city in Europe will be completely sold out during winter, so there's not much chance of ending up with nothing. As for Eurofly, many of their flights are seasonal and don't operate after midNovember.
